This book provides an essential update on microvascular
decompression (MVD) surgery, which has been widely accepted as an
effective remedy for cranial nerve hyperexcitability disorders such
as hemifacial spasm, trigeminal neuralgia, glossopharyngeal
neuralgia, etc. The authors describe in detail those steps of the
process that need the most attention in order to achieve an
excellent postoperative outcome, including positioning,
craniectomy, approach and identification of the culprit, etc.
Though it primarily focuses on surgical principles and technical
nuances, the book also addresses the intraoperative
electrophysiologic monitoring and pathogeneses of hemifacial spasm
and trigeminal neuralgia.
